自动化缺陷检测系统在现代制造和生产中扮演着至关重要的角色,能够有效地提高产品质量和生产效率。其精确性直接影响到系统的可靠性和实用性。本文将从多个方面探讨如何优化一个自动化缺陷检测系统的精确性,以提升其在实际应用中的效果和价值。
数据质量与预处理
数据采集与标注
有效的自动化缺陷检测系统需要大量的高质量数据来进行训练和验证。正确的数据标注对于建立准确的模型至关重要,应确保数据的准确性和代表性。采用专业的标注工具和流程,避免标注误差和主观偏差,可以有效地提高系统的检测精确性。
数据清洗与预处理
在数据进入模型之前,通常需要进行数据清洗和预处理。这包括去除噪声数据、处理缺失值和异常值,以及进行特征选择和转换。通过有效的数据清洗和预处理流程,可以提高数据的一致性和质量,从而增强模型的稳定性和精确性。
模型选择与优化
选择合适的算法和模型架构
在建立自动化缺陷检测系统时,选择合适的算法和模型架构至关重要。不同的缺陷类型和检测场景可能需要不同的模型来实现最佳效果。例如,对于图像检测,可以考虑使用卷积神经网络(CNN)等专门针对图像处理的深度学习模型。
模型调优与参数优化
模型的性能往往可以通过调整模型参数和优化超参数来提升。使用交叉验证和网格搜索等技术,可以找到最优的参数组合,从而使模型在训练集和测试集上的表现达到最佳状态。持续的模型调优和参数优化是提高系统精确性的重要步骤。
引入先进的技术与工具
深度学习与神经网络
近年来,深度学习技术在图像识别和缺陷检测领域取得了显著进展。利用深度学习的高级特征提取能力和复杂模式识别能力,可以提高系统对复杂缺陷的检测准确率。例如,结合迁移学习和预训练模型,可以加速模型的训练过程并提高检测精度。
混合现实与增强现实
混合现实(MR)和增强现实(AR)技术在实时缺陷检测和反馈中显示了潜力。通过将实时检测结果叠加在操作员的视野中,可以实现快速反馈和即时调整,从而提高生产线上的缺陷处理效率和准确性。
通过上述方法和策略,可以有效优化自动化缺陷检测系统的精确性。从数据质量的保证、模型选择与优化到引入先进技术与工具,每一步都对系统的性能和稳定性产生重要影响。未来,随着人工智能和机器学习技术的进一步发展,将有更多的创新方法和技术应用于自动化缺陷检测系统中,以提升其在实际生产中的应用效果和普适性。